Marcel Duchamp, “Rotorelief No. 5 – Poisson Japonais” gif via wikimedia commons
Le Butler Institute of American Art a reçu 98 œuvres de la collection d'art cinétique du développeur David Bermant, qui a fait l'acquisition d'œuvres qui exploraient le mouvement en utilisant la vidéo, l'électronique, la robotique, l'holographie, le magnétisme (en anglais sur Hyperallergic.com)
Voilà une première production avec inscape.
Par contre je ne sais pas pourquoi la tête a disparue, je l'ai réalisée avec le cercle.
Lancement du concours de machines à peindre pour les initiés à ProcessingL
Clément machine à peindre: voici le code corrigé :
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
float x, y, w, r, ecart;
float rate , v;
void setup() {
size(1000, 950);
colorMode(RGB, 255);
background(255);
}
void draw() {
v =floor(random(1,60));// à quoi sert v ?
frameRate(16);//vitesse du sketch
println(frameRate); // impression de la vitesse par seconde dans la console pendant l'exécution du sketch
x = random(width);//valeur aléatoire pour x, recalculée à chaque cycle
y = random(height);// même chose pour y
r = random(255);
ecart = floor(random(5, 300));// un nombre au hasard entre 5 et 300
color c = color(random(255), random(255), random(255));//couleur aléatoire sur les trois primaires
w = random(5,500);// largeur aléatoire à chaque cycle
noStroke();//pas de contour
fill(c);//remplir de couleur avec c
//instructions conditionnelles pour choix d'une forme parmi 4 possibilités
//valeur de ecart de 5 à 100 : ellipse
if(ecart < 100){
ellipse(x, y, w, w);
}
// de 100 à 166 : rectangle
if(ecart >= 100 && ecart <= 166){
rect(x,y,w, w);
}
// de 166 à 232 : triangle
if(ecart >= 166 && ecart <= 232){
triangle(x,y,x+60,y+60, x-60, y+60);//le triangle était mal formulé. revoir l'API
}
// de 232 à 300: quadrangle (losange...)
if(ecart >= 232 && ecart <= 300){
quad(x,y,x+ecart/2, y +ecart/2,x, y+ecart, x-ecart/3, y +ecart/2);
}
fill(0);//remplir l'écrit couleur noire
text(ecart, x, y);//afficher écrit: valeur de x et de y
}
//si on clique sur la souris, une image s'enregistre dans le dossier du sketch (raccourci ctrl-k pour l'atteindre)
void mousePressed(){
saveFrame("image-####.png");
}
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
Bravo aux auteurs de ces 3 machines à peindre
http://www.letelegramme.fr/finistere/quimper/penhars/mpt-jeunesse-de-penhars-trois-videastes-amateurs-heureux-03-04-2015-10581960.php
On veut voir !
L'association PING (Nantes) dans sa newsletter indique des outils libres pour les besoins de communications de base durant le confinement, à adopter ou essayer...
https://formateurs.animacoop.net/teletravail/?OutilsTeletravail
----------
N'hésitez pas à alimenter le blog de vos contributions
Pol Guezennec